Original Vietnam War "Montagnard" Degar People Crossbow with Bolts - USGI Bring Back MG 42 Mounts 1945 over LinzOriginal Items: Only One Available. Genuine USGI bring Back from the Vietnam War. This hardwood crossbow was the weapon of choice for the indigenous "Montagnard" People. Features original string, original lathe, with no damage or repairs. Overall an excellent wartime example brought back by a Green Beret after his service in Vietnam.
